Join the University of Guelph as a Co-Op Coordinator in Guelph, Ontario, specializing in employer development and student support. This role is key to enhancing co-operative education experiences.
In this position, you will engage with businesses and community partners, promote co-op education, and support students in their career development. With your background in marketing and relationship management, you'll play a crucial role in helping students transition into the workforce while advocating for diversity and inclusion.
Key Responsibilities:
• Foster relationships with industry partners for co-op opportunities
• Promote the university's co-op program at various events
• Analyze market shifts regarding student employment
• Guide students on job search strategies and skills
• Conduct regular check-ins during student work terms
Requirements:
• Relevant undergraduate degree required
• Minimum two years of experience in career advising or co-op
• Strong marketing and communication skills
• Experience supporting diverse communities is crucial
• Familiarity with co-operative education practices
Influence the co-op landscape at the University of Guelph while enhancing employability skills for diverse student populations.
